I've wanted to try KitKat's from japan for some time. I've read about all the varied flavors available there that you can't get in the US and was intrigued.This assortment was a great way to try them out.These are mini bars, so don't expect to get full-sized KitKats. But they are just right for trying out new flavors. I also put some in my sons easter baskets so they were the perfect size for that.Unfortunately many of the packages are in Japanese (which I don't read) and there is no way to tell what flavor some of them are. There are sometimes hints and some were labeled in english. Some sort of key would be very helpful.Overall they were a good opportunity to try some of the flavors I've heard about and they make a great gift.

You get exactly what the package promises: 21 miniature chocolates--one of which was a regular kitkat mini. The rest were a range of exotic favors. Unless you read Japanese, it will be hard to tell what you are eating most of the time. Sometimes the picture on the label will allow you to guess. Some of the flavors are delicious; some are vile. It is like the gag jelly bellies. For us is was a fun thing to help keep us from sinking into a depression during the pandemic lockdown. We ate the samples over a period of days, splitting all the bars, guessing at the flavors, and making faces after biting into the weirder ones. It was memorable.
